Billions Quote by Herman Kahn
“For if enough people were really convinced that growth should be halted, and if they acted on that conviction, then billions of others might be deprived of any realistic hope of gaining the opportunities now enjoyed by the more fortunate.”
About This Quote
Source Book: The Year 2000: A Framework for Speculation, Herman Kahn, 1967
If a majority truly believes growth must stop and acts on it, many could lose the chance to benefit from current prosperity.
In simple terms: Stopping growth could deny future opportunities to many.
